Transaction ec2ea0a56c9243e8486958c4f382a671395902f7920bbe717cc6a637d622ee26
1 Input
1 Output
-
ec2ea0a56c9243e8486958c4f382a671395902f7920bbe717cc6a637d622ee26:0
- value
- 12317
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 19006c5d65e5af8fbc7fb9ee689a0bab000b7f48 OP_EQUAL
- address
- 33yDKkWMtEsjMRfwjWzR8nbw2xGtuxcAgz